UPVC window lock repair

Replacement-Windows-150x150.jpguPVC windows are a popular option for new homes and renovations. They provide a variety of benefits, such as their durability, ease of maintenance and energy efficiency. These windows are BPAand phthalate-free, making them safe for children. They are also rustproof and do not require varnishing or painting. They will not rot or warp and are easy to maintain. However, despite their long-lasting properties and ease of maintenance, sometimes your uPVC windows can develop problems that require expert attention. This could be a draughty window or a damaged handle or a broken lock.

uPVC window and door locks could be damaged over time because of wear and tear or accidental damage. This can cause them to be less effective, and more vulnerable to burglaries. This is why it's essential to repair these parts immediately if you can. You can employ an expert in double-glazing in your area to perform this. This kind of expert has been trained to complete a broad range of repairs and improvements for uPVC windows and doors. They can also recommend additional security products, such as door viewers, letterbox guards, and door chains.

If your uPVC window won't close properly, it may be because of gaps between the frame and the sash. This issue may not just cause draughts, but it can also result in damp and water damage. You can test this by placing a piece paper between the sash frame and the sash to determine whether the sash can be closed.

To repair this, you'll need to break the seal around the frame and the sash. The next step is to remove the locking mechanism from its place within the frame. This requires the aid of a tool, like an flat screwdriver or torch to get the gearbox. After you have removed the gearbox, you'll need to replace it with a new one of the same type and size.

You can also employ an expert local to assist you in fixing the uPVC window lock. They'll have all the tools required for the job and will carry them with them. They are familiar with the different kinds of uPVC window repair near me and will be able identify yours by phone. They can identify the issue quickly and provide you with a quote for the repair work.

Repair window frames made of UPVC

If your uPVC windows have cracks or holes, or even a broken window seal it is important to repair them right away. These issues could cause the glass in your windows to get cloudy and may also lead water leaks. The frames may also become damaged, reducing the insulation value and increasing energy bills. Luckily, most of these issues can be fixed with simple DIY repairs or by hiring an experienced professional.

UPVC window repairs are more cost-effective than replacing the entire unit, however in some cases it is better to replace the whole unit. This is especially true if the frame is damaged beyond repair. The cost of the UPVC replacement window is influenced by a variety of factors, including the type of material used and the amount of work involved. A full replacement costs between $100 and $1000 per window, and the price will vary based on the severity of the damage and if replacement is required.

It is crucial to clean UPVC windows on a regular basis to avoid the accumulation of dirt and moisture. This will help you avoid costly repairs later on. Generally speaking, it is recommended to do this two times per year. You can also use WD-40 to lubricate the moving parts of your UPVC window. Before cleaning the frame, it's best to get rid of any cobwebs or dust with a soft bristle brush. You can also sand any scuff marks on the frames to make them look like new.

Wooden window frames are susceptible to rot as they age. The frames can also get swollen and dry due to heat and sun which causes them to crack or split. In general wooden frames require more frequent repairs than UPVC or fiberglass models. These issues are usually fixed with simple fixes that are less expensive than replacements.

UPVC windows are an excellent choice for homeowners since they provide a variety of benefits over traditional wood frames. UPVC is durable, easy to maintain, and visually appealing. It is also environmentally sustainable and helps keep energy costs low. You can cut down on the cost of UPVC repairs by repairing minor problems with the sill and beading. Furthermore, you can make the frames look more attractive by refinishing them using a stain or paint.
